When a member of your organization leaves, there is a list of things which need to be done ranging from cleaning out the desk to changing the company phone directory. Let’s add one more thing to that list: Email account management. When someone sorts the postal delivery, the meaningful mail addressed to the former colleague is forwarded to the appropriate party for attention. Often times, the same former colleague’s email is not being read and important communication from clients and vendors may be ignored. There are a few different ways to handle the situation. One is to have the account deleted and let the mail go to the email address which handles misaddressed email. If there is no catch-all account, the mail just goes into nothingness. If the former colleague communicated frequently with those clients and vendors, the best choice may be to have the former colleague’s mail forwarded directly to the person now responsible for their duties. Communications with your firm’s important contacts are valuable. Don’t let your firm’s image suffer due to an Inbox full of never-read emails.
